Bufflehead hen decoy by the Ward Brothers, Crisfield, MD, signed and dated 1970. Measures 11 inches long and 4 and three quarters inches to top of head. Perfect condition. Please see North American Decoys at Auction, Guyette and Schmidt, November 9 and 10, 2005, lot 220.
